Warning: Cannot use a scalar value as an array in /home/admin/public_html/forum/include/fm.class.php on line 757

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/include/fm.class.php on line 770

Warning: Invalid argument supplied for foreach() in /home/admin/public_html/forum/topic.php on line 737
Форумы портала PHP.SU :: Передача данных при загрузке страницы

 PHP.SU

Программирование на PHP, MySQL и другие веб-технологии
PHP.SU Портал     На главную страницу форума Главная     Помощь Помощь     Поиск Поиск     Поиск Яндекс Поиск Яндекс     Вакансии  Пользователи Пользователи


 Страниц (1): [1]   

> Описание: как можно решить такую задачу
D0Gmatist
Отправлено: 30 Декабря, 2013 - 19:59:27
Post Id



Гость


Покинул форум
Сообщений всего: 72
Дата рег-ции: Авг. 2012  


Помог: 0 раз(а)




CODE (html):
скопировать код в буфер обмена
  1.  
  2. <div id="bigImID-1">
  3.     <div class="loader" onclick="imgFilms('1','img1.jpg')">img1.jpg</div>
  4. </div>
  5.  
  6. <div id="bigImID-2">
  7.     <div class="loader" onclick="imgFilms('2','img2.jpg'); return false;">img2.jpg</div>
  8. </div>
  9.  
  10. <div id="bigImID-3">
  11.     <div class="loader" onclick="imgFilms('3','img3.jpg'); return false;">img3.jpg</div>
  12. </div>
  13.  



Помогите разобраться с правильностью написания
CODE (javascript):
скопировать код в буфер обмена
  1. function imgFilms( film_id, statys) {
  2.         alert(film_id + " - " + statys);
  3. };


Нужно что бы не по клику а при загрузке страницы данные из всех imgFilms('ID','IMG') передавались в JS
 
 Top
IllusionMH
Отправлено: 30 Декабря, 2013 - 20:09:26
Post Id



Активный участник


Покинул форум
Сообщений всего: 4254
Дата рег-ции: Февр. 2011  
Откуда: .kh.ua


Помог: 242 раз(а)




D0Gmatist, а что мешает в скрипте прописать эти функции в onload обработчике?
 
 Top
D0Gmatist
Отправлено: 30 Декабря, 2013 - 20:13:15
Post Id



Гость


Покинул форум
Сообщений всего: 72
Дата рег-ции: Авг. 2012  


Помог: 0 раз(а)




пробую через онлоад да вот где то постоянно ошибаюсь
 
 Top
IllusionMH
Отправлено: 30 Декабря, 2013 - 22:09:34
Post Id



Активный участник


Покинул форум
Сообщений всего: 4254
Дата рег-ции: Февр. 2011  
Откуда: .kh.ua


Помог: 242 раз(а)




D0Gmatist, ну дык код в студию
 
 Top
Deonis
Отправлено: 30 Декабря, 2013 - 23:45:05
Post Id



Посетитель


Покинул форум
Сообщений всего: 298
Дата рег-ции: Нояб. 2009  


Помог: 14 раз(а)




D0Gmatist, Если функция imgFilms() у вас уже написана и под событие клика, то я думаю, что проще сделать триггером, чтоб ничего особо не менять.

Что-то в этом роде:
CODE (javascript):
скопировать код в буфер обмена
  1. window.onload = function(){
  2.     var divs = document.getElementsByClassName('loader');
  3.     for(var i = 0; i < divs.length; i++){
  4.         divs[i].onclick();
  5.     }
  6. }

(Отредактировано автором: 30 Декабря, 2013 - 23:47:20)

 
 Top
Страниц (1): [1]
Сейчас эту тему просматривают: 0 (гостей: 0, зарегистрированных: 0)
« JavaScript & VBScript »


Все гости форума могут просматривать этот раздел.
Только зарегистрированные пользователи могут создавать новые темы в этом разделе.
Только зарегистрированные пользователи могут отвечать на сообщения в этом разделе.
 



Powered by PHP  Powered By MySQL  Powered by Nginx  Valid CSS  RSS

 
Powered by ExBB FM 1.0 RC1. InvisionExBB